Understanding the Impact of MTVR Height on Military Operations

The height of the Medium Tactical Vehicle Replacement (MTVR) plays a crucial role in military operations by enhancing visibility. An elevated stance allows crews to spot obstacles and threats efficiently, significantly improving situational awareness in the field. This insight is vital for safe navigation and mission success.

Seeing What Others Can’t: The Power of Elevated Visibility

You know what? If you’ve ever been in a crowded space, you know how difficult it can be to see what's ahead. It’s no different in military operations. The height of the MTVR provides troops with a more commanding view of their surroundings. This isn't just about being able to look down on the landscape; it’s about situational awareness. The higher you are, the more you can see—obstacles, potential threats, or routes where the team can move effectively.

Picture this: a convoy is moving through a rough terrain area where surprises lurk behind every hill and fold in the earth. An elevated position helps the crew to identify risks early, allowing for timely decisions that can be critical to mission success. The terrain has its challenges, but with an elevated perspective, the MTVR crew can navigate those challenges with greater accuracy.

Balancing Act: Height vs. Other Tactical Considerations

While height offers significant advantages—like enhanced visibility—it’s essential to acknowledge the other players in the game: fuel efficiency, payload capacity, and maneuverability. You might be wondering, “Is height always a priority? Could it come at the expense of something else?”

Great question! For instance, a higher center of gravity might seem counterproductive when it comes to maneuverability, especially in tight spots. However, with the right design and engineering—like what the MTVR boasts—there’s a sweet spot where height enhances visibility while still allowing for effective movement.
